Energy And Metabolism Openstax Concepts Of Biology Metabolic pathways. the processes of making and breaking down sugar molecules illustrate two types of metabolic pathways. a metabolic pathway is a series of interconnected biochemical reactions that convert a substrate molecule or molecules, step by step, through a series of metabolic intermediates, eventually yielding a final product or products. All of the chemical reactions that transpire inside cells, including those that use and release energy, are the cell’s metabolism. figure 1. most life forms on earth obtain their energy from the sun. plants use photosynthesis to capture sunlight, and herbivores eat those plants to obtain energy. carnivores eat the herbivores, and decomposers.

Catabolic (also. catabolism), pathways in which complex molecules break down into simpler ones. chemical energy. potential energy in chemical bonds that releases when those bonds are broken. coenzyme. small organic molecule, such as a vitamin or its derivative, which is required to enhance an enzyme's activity.
